Scarlett Johansson and Jay Roach Board Universal’s ‘The Psychopath Test’

Universal has Kristin Gore to pen the script of “The Psychopath Test,” with Scarlett Johansson attached to star and Jay Roach to direct.
Sources stress this pic is being developed as a starring vehicle for Johansson and that no deal is done, but that the actress is very interested in doing it.
Brian Grazer is producing with Roach and his Everyman Pictures banner. Finola Dwyer and Amanda Posey also produce.
Erica Huggins and Jennifer Perini will be exec producers. Erik Baiers will oversee for the studio.
Based on the Jon Ronson book, the story follows a medical community that tries to diagnose and classify individuals who may or may not be psychopaths.
Gore, the daughter of former vice president Al Gore, already has a connection to the Roach camp as the two are currently developing the comedy pilot “Women in Space” for HBO. She is repped by CAA.
The CAA and LBI Entertainment-repped Johansson is currently filming the Coen Brothers’ “Hail Caesar!” Roach is repped by WME and Mosaic and is currently working on the biopic “Trumbo” with Bryan Cranston.
